Model Overview:

It's no exaggeration to say that the BMW 5 Series sets the standard for premium sport sedans. Introduced for the 1972 model year, the midsize 5 Series has long offered a near-perfect blend of performance, luxury and interior room. It's also highly regarded for its refined styling and innovative technology features.

Most BMW 5 Series models you'll come across will be rear-wheel-drive sedans, though you'll stumble upon the occasional 5 Series wagon on the used car market. In addition, all-wheel drive has been optional for some time, and many used sedans in colder climes will be so equipped. Traditionally, the 5 Series has featured an inline six-cylinder gasoline engine, but BMW has also offered V8 engines, turbocharged four-cylinders and even diesel-powered options. When people ask us to recommend luxury cars, the BMW 5 Series is invariably high on the list, new or used.

  • Ultimate Driving/Trouble machine - 2006 BMW 5-Series
    By -

    I purchased 06 BMW 530i in 08/2005. When the car works, it is really fun to drive. It does fit you like a glove. The acceleration and brake are two of my favorites. Exterior looks so cool. My complain is that it nees too many trips to the dealership. So far, I got power window motor replaced, high battery drain that require re- programming, trip computer mal- function. The engine stalled couple of times on me at low speed. The dealer can never figure out what is wrong. The execuses I got include low on gas (the computer shows 100 miles range left), bad gas (Shell is bad according to dealer, I am only using Chevron now)

  • Awesome vehicle! - 2008 BMW 5-Series
    By -

    I special ordered my 550i with exactly the options I wanted and it was worth the 2 month wait. This car is an absolute blast to drive. I love the throaty sound of the V8 and the smoothness of the engine. I test drove the 535i also and even though the 0-60 performance is close (according to the specs) the 550i feels much more powerful because of its substantial mid range torque. My car has the sports package so it is a little stiffer than my old car, a 1999 528i (non-sport), but the 550i is not too stiff at all and corners extremely well. The iDrive was not hard to learn and in fact I like it. My coworkers are fascinated by the iDrive and other electronics gadgets. NICE car BMW!
